Mr Librarian suspects the teacher committed Hara-Kiri in front of his students due to overstress in his personal life mixed with the curse. So yeah, it’s not over. Besides, we still have 6 more episodes to go, or was it 5?

On the school rooftop, energetic guy is talking with our main duo again while Angry Tails warns them of life becoming tougher for them from now on. Also, Mei made a funny.

At the library the duo asks Mr Librarian for the class record of 25 years ago. Apparently the deaths mysteriously stopped in august that year and it has something to do with the class visiting a shrine during a field trip that year. Also, Miss Mikami came earlier to ask about the shrine as well. And so, Miss Mikami organizes a class trip to that very shrine and she’s DEAD serious.
